Cross-Layer MAC Design for IR-UWB Networks
In this paper we address the benefits of controlling the channel access rate of IR-UWB links as regards to the pulse rate (i.e. pulses/sec), the modulation and the error coding rate. We consider a network-centric design approach and quantify the benefits in terms of cumulative network throughput under two competing topologies: peer-to-peer and star-topology. Results obtained by simulation show that our approach outperforms ALOHA in scenarios with high system loads in terms of pulses per second.
